About "The Cross and the Range"

Same day, same time, different viewpoint as http://www.usefilm.com/image/838724.html

I liked this one with the cross, though I did not need the cross to remind me of God when looking at this scenery.

+++

PS: just the usual basic work.

Tripod-mounted. Manual exposure.

Eric Peterson   {K:4210} 7/4/2005
Gorgeous shot and very well composed. You've done a great job maintaining detail throughout the image without burning out the mist. The white mist initially captures the eye which then starts following the fence into the scene and to the right until the off center cross finally captures the viewer's attention as the true subject of the photo.
